12 Yard — from $249 Best for roofing tear-offs, flooring removal, and heavy compact debris. Fits well on standard Grandville residential driveways.
17 Yard — from $259 The most popular choice in Grandville — handles garage and basement cleanouts, kitchen or bath remodels, and general renovation debris.
21 Yard — from $359 Multi-room renovations, full basement overhauls, siding replacement, and larger home cleanup projects.
25 Yard — from $359 High-volume projects and large home cleanouts. Same price as the 21 — more capacity for the same cost.

Most Grandville jobs start with the 17 yard — it handles the majority of cleanouts and single-trade remodels without overpaying for capacity you won’t use. For bigger multi-room projects, the 21 or 25 yard is the same price — go with the 25 for more room. Compare all sizes or book online and we’ll confirm at checkout. Street placement in Grandville may require a permit from the City of Grandville. Most customers avoid the process by placing the bin in the driveway instead — it’s simpler and the HDPE driveway protection included with every delivery means there’s no risk to your driveway surface.

Yes. HDPE Rolliskate driveway protection is included with every rental at no extra charge, protecting your concrete or asphalt from scratches, gouges, and weight damage during delivery and pickup.

Rentals start at 3 days, with 7, 14, 21, and 28 day options available. Extensions are available before your scheduled pickup. See rental terms for full details.

Most household junk, construction debris, roofing materials, furniture, and appliances are accepted. See our accepted materials and prohibited items lists before loading.

Each dumpster includes a set weight allowance shown at checkout. Overage is billed at $70/ton, pro-rated to the nearest pound. See rental terms for full weight limits and the fee schedule.
